Allure bar code campaign is largest to-date with 444,572 scans
October 20, 2010
Allure’s use of Microsoft Tags as an entry point into the magazine’s annual “Free Stuff” giveaways resulted in 444,572 scans, making it the largest mobile bar code campaign to-date.
